Why Sunglasses Are Important for Toddlers

A child’s eyes are still developing, and the lenses are more transparent than adults’ eyes. This allows more ultraviolet (UV) rays to reach the inner parts of the eye, potentially increasing the risk of sun damage. Sunglasses help to:

  • Block UV rays: Look for sunglasses that block 100% of UVA and UVB rays.

  • Reduce glare: Glare from sunlight can be uncomfortable and make it difficult for toddlers to see. Sunglasses help reduce glare, making it easier for them to play and explore.

  • Protect from wind and debris: Sunglasses can provide a barrier against wind, dust, and small flying objects that might irritate your toddler’s eyes.

Choosing the Right Fit: Safety and Comfort First

When it comes to toddler sunglasses, the right fit is crucial. Here are some key factors to consider:

Size:

Sunglasses should fit snugly but comfortably on your child’s face. Avoid sunglasses that are too loose or too tight.

Material:

Look for sunglasses made from lightweight and flexible materials like silicone or soft plastic. These materials are less likely to break and can withstand the bumps and tumbles that come with being a toddler.

Head Strap:

Many toddler sunglasses come with a strap that goes around the back of the head. This helps to keep the sunglasses from falling off or getting lost during playtime.

Safety Tip:

Avoid sunglasses with glass lenses, as these can shatter and cause injury if broken.

Caring for Your Toddler Boy Sunglasses

Toddler sunglasses can take a beating! Here are some tips to keep them looking their best:

  • Store them in a case: When not in use, store your toddler’s sunglasses in a sturdy case to prevent scratches and damage.

  • Clean them regularly: Use a soft, damp cloth to clean your toddler’s sunglasses.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ners.

  • Inspect them for damage: Regularly check your toddler’s sunglasses for cracks or broken parts. Replace them if necessary.

Building Positive Habits: Sun Safety Throughout the Day

Here are some ways to integrate sun safety into your daily routine with your toddler:

Make Sunglasses Part of the Routine:

Just like putting on shoes and a hat, make sunglasses part of your regular outing routine.

Seek Shade During Peak Hours:

Plan outdoor activities for earlier in the morning or later in the afternoon when the sun’s rays are less intense. Seek shade whenever possible during peak sun hours.

Sun-Protective Clothing:

Dress your toddler in lightweight, long-sleeved shirts and pants whenever possible. Look for clothing with Ultraviolet Protection Factor (UPF) ratings.

Sunscreen is Essential:

Apply sunscreen generously and evenly to all exposed skin, including the face, ears, and neck. Look for broad-spectrum sunscreen with SPF 30 or higher.

By incorporating these sun safety tips into your daily routine, you can help your toddler develop healthy habits that will protect their skin and eyes for years to come.
